General Statement of Job

An employee in this class provides support to the teacher in the classroom management of students. A wide variety of tasks are performed to support the teacher in the teaching-learning and classroom management process for students. The work is directed by specific instructions, precedents and established policy. The Behavior and Instruction Support Teacher Assistant will use established strategies to promote positive behaviour, prevent disruptions, and provide support for students who may be facing behavioral difficulties. The work is performed under the limited supervision of the teacher and/or principal.

Essential Job Functions

  • Planning/organizing the Behavioral Program: The behavioral assistant aids the Liaison with planning and organizing behavioral interventions, developing classroom procedures and preparing necessary materials.
  • Implementing the Behavioral Program: The behavioral assistant maintains awareness of goals and objectives in helping to implement the planned program and assists in the evaluation of its outcomes.
  • Constantly monitors the safety and well-being of students; monitors student attitudes and encourages self-esteem; assists students with becoming increasingyly independent.
  • Helps students develop the study skills necessary for academic success.
  • Clerical/Technical: The behavioral assistant demonstrates clerical and technical skills necessary to assist with the implementation of the program.
  • Professional Behavior: The behavioral assistant is involved in the total Behavioral Support Program and maintains positive behavior towards students, parents, administration and staff.
  • Public Relations: The behavioral assistant conducts self as a positive role model, communicates the needs of students, and works to facilitate the accomplishment of the Behavioral Support Program.
  • Performs other duties as deemed appropriate and assigned by the supervisor.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

  • Working knowledge of effective methods of dealing with children
  • Working knowledge of the core subjects at the grade level to which employment assignment is made
  • Some knowledge of the school organization and its community
  • Working knowledge of expected behavior of children, that is, basic characteristics of ages and stages
  • Skill necessary to operate classroom based technology and standard office equipment
  • Skill to make learning aids which will strengthen lesson plans
  • Ability to comprehend the purpose of teacher-designed strategies as a fulfillment of the instructional objective
  • Ability to discern significant student behavior and refer this to the supervisor
  • Ability to impart information to the child’s level of comprehension
  • Ability to apply impartially and consistently proper methods of recognition, reward, and correction
  • Ability to solve independently most minor problems
  • Ability to follow minimally detailed written and oral instructions without constant supervision
  • Ability to record and store data accurately
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ality of student information
  • Interpersonal skills necessary to work cooperatively and effectively with individuals and groups
  • Demonstrates guenuine care for children and investment in their grwoth and development
